What Did Scandinavians Do in the American Civil War?

By the time of the American Civil War, many Danes, Swedes and Norwegians had already emigrated to the United States, mostly to the northern Midwest, states like Minnesota and Wisconsin. No surprise then that the 15th Regiment, Wisconsin Infantry was also known as 'the Scandinavian Regiment.' In New York too, Scandinavians rallied around the Union's banner forming units and regiments to fight. Some Scandinavians fought for the Confederacy too, like adventurers from Sweden and a small community of Texas Norwegians.
